Initiative Guilt
A stage in psychosocial development where children face conflicts between their desire to act independently and the guilt that may come from unintended consequences or overstepping boundaries.
Intrinsic Motivation
The drive to engage in activities for their own sake and personal rewards, rather than for some separate consequence.
Dramatic Play
A form of play in which children adopt roles and act out scenarios, either real or imagined, for entertainment and learning.
Self-concept
An individual’s perception of themselves, encompassing beliefs, feelings, and thoughts about one's abilities and characteristics.
